This learning resource explores the differences between two microscopic organisms: E. coli bacteria and Amoeba proteus. The focus is on observing and identifying the distinct features found at the centers of these organisms. The activity encourages students to closely examine the unique characteristics of each organism, fostering skills in observation and comparison. Participants will learn how to differentiate between the two by analyzing visual cues, specifically noting what is present in the center of Amoeba proteus that is absent in E. coli.
